History

In 1995, Barry Robinson decided to combine his 25 years of experience in the pest control industry with his entrepreneurial spirit. The result – AAA Pest Pros, Inc. Started as a home-based business, AAA Pest Pros quickly grew. In 1999, the company moved to a commercial location that accommodated not only the pest management business, but its community outreach effort, the Bug Box, live exotic insect zoo and retail gift shop.

In 2002, several major changes were made. The name was changed to CSI of Virginia, and the company began offering lawn care in Virginia and home inspections as well. In 2005 CSI of Virginia expanded to include a new office and updated Bug Box in Fredericksburg.

HomeSafe

HomeSafe is the developer of the technology that CSI of Virginia uses during all home inspections. Headquartered in Oxford, Mississippi., HomeSafe inspection offers a unique, cutting-edge approach to home inspections using patented, state-of-the-art technologies available nowhere else in the world.

HomeSafe’s technology combines thermal imagingS (infrared) and acoustic (listening) sensors that can actually see and hear through a building’s walls, ceiling and floors. Using this technology, your CSI of Virginia home inspector can spot problems or potential problems that likely would go undetected in an ordinary visual inspection.
